WebStep Five: Mix the product with cold water to start. Warm or hot water will cause the product to get hard faster. You can use this trick once you master how to apply and finish it before it hardens in your pan or bucket. Mix it to the consistency of warm cake icing. This mixture is suitable for holes up to one-eighth to one-quarter inch in diameter and ... Web3. Open the container carefully to prevent spilling any separated liquid. This is not water and must be remixed into the compound. 4. Do not add water until the material is remixed. Once the material remixes to a smooth, lump-free consistency, water may be added per USG recommendations to obtain the desired working properties.
